如何高效检索历史kwarg字段中的特定关键字参数?

2026-06-09 06:080阅读0评论SEO资源
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计689个文字,预计阅读时间需要3分钟。

如何高效检索历史kwarg字段中的特定关键字参数?

如果您想要从`kwargs`中获取特定的关键字参数,可以使用Python的内置函数`getattr()`来尝试获取。以下是一个简化的示例,展示如何从`kwargs`中获取一个名为`x`的特定关键字参数:

pythondef f(args, **kwargs): x=kwargs.get('x', None) if x is not None: print(f获取到的x值是: {x}) else: print(kwargs中没有找到关键字参数x)

kwargs={'x': 10}f(1, 2, 3, **kwargs)

这段代码中,`kwargs.get('x', None)`尝试从`kwargs`字典中获取键`'x'`对应的值,如果键不存在,则返回默认值`None`。如果`x`存在,它会被打印出来。如果`kwargs`中没有`'x'`键,则不会打印任何内容。

阅读全文

本文共计689个文字,预计阅读时间需要3分钟。

如何高效检索历史kwarg字段中的特定关键字参数?

如果您想要从`kwargs`中获取特定的关键字参数,可以使用Python的内置函数`getattr()`来尝试获取。以下是一个简化的示例,展示如何从`kwargs`中获取一个名为`x`的特定关键字参数:

pythondef f(args, **kwargs): x=kwargs.get('x', None) if x is not None: print(f获取到的x值是: {x}) else: print(kwargs中没有找到关键字参数x)

kwargs={'x': 10}f(1, 2, 3, **kwargs)

这段代码中,`kwargs.get('x', None)`尝试从`kwargs`字典中获取键`'x'`对应的值,如果键不存在,则返回默认值`None`。如果`x`存在,它会被打印出来。如果`kwargs`中没有`'x'`键,则不会打印任何内容。

阅读全文